    Self-Determination Theory (SDT) is a psychological framework that explains human motivation. It suggests that people are most driven when they feel autonomy (control over their choices), competence (confidence in their abilities), and relatedness (connection to others). When these needs are met, individuals are more engaged, productive, and fulfilled. SDT contrasts intrinsic motivation (doing things for personal satisfaction) with extrinsic motivation (doing things for rewards or pressure). It applies to education, work, and personal growth, showing that fostering independence and support leads to better performance and well-being. In short, people thrive when they feel free, capable, and connected.
